Tractor-trailer hit by bullet on Ohio turnpike
CLYDE, Ohio (AP) — The Ohio State Highway Patrol says a tractor-trailer was hit by a bullet as it was driven along the Ohio Turnpike in the northwest part of the state.
Police say the driver thought he had blown a tire when the tractor-trailer was hit about 9 p.m. Friday. But when he stopped at a service plaza, a small-caliber bullet was found in the truck’s passenger door. Investigators don’t know what type of gun was used.
Authorities say the driver and a passenger were not injured.
The truck was traveling east near mile post 94 in Sandusky County. The driver tells investigators road rage was not involved.
The Highway Patrol and Sandusky County Sheriff’s Office are investigating.
